Manchester Interchange is a planned HS2 station at Manchester Airport, on the southern boundary of Manchester, next to Junction 5 of the M56 motorway on the northern side of the airport 1.5 miles (2.4 km) north-west of Manchester Airport railway station. Manchester Airport is the busiest airport outside the London region and offers more destinations than any other British airport. An airport station was recommended by local authorities during the consultation stage. The government agreed in January 2013 for an airport station but agreed only on the basis that private investment was involved, such as funding from the Manchester Airports Group to build the station. The average journey from London Euston to Manchester Airport would be 63 minutes. The Government approved the scheme in November 2016.

It has been proposed that the Manchester Interchange would be linked to Manchester Airport via a new western loop of the Manchester Metrolink airport line. The line would also go via Wythenshawe Hospital.
